Abstract
The current manuscript describes the variety of trypsin and chemotrypsins in the sea lice Caligus rogercresseyi. Our findings suggest that trypsin-like transcripts in C. rogercresseyi might play a role in metabolizing delousing drugs. The identification of trypsin-like transcripts, is a valuable strategy for developing new management strategies against C. rogercresseyi.
